Higashiyamato-Minami Park, Metropolitan park in Higashiyamato, Japan
Higashiyamato-Minami Park is a large public park in eastern Tokyo with sports facilities and recreational amenities for visitors. The grounds feature tennis courts, baseball fields, an outdoor swimming pool, and other facilities for various activities.
The park opened on June 1, 1986 to provide additional recreational space for residents in the greater Tokyo area. This facility was part of a broader effort to create more green spaces in densely populated regions.
The park serves as a gathering place for neighborhood festivals and seasonal events where residents come together for outdoor activities. On weekends and holidays, families and groups use the space to spend time and celebrate occasions together.
The park is easily walkable from Tamagawa-josui Station and has restrooms and parking spaces for visitors. It is best to wear comfortable shoes as the grounds are large and have various areas to explore.
The grounds are equipped with specialized fitness stations that allow visitors to exercise during their time there. These innovative facilities are free to use and scattered throughout the park.
